Pennsylvania lawmaker seeks restrictions on insecticide threatening bees

1 month ago 5
(WHTM) -- Neonic insecticides -- a synthetic derived from nicotine -- has been used in agriculture for years. “As a seed treatment, particularly on agronomic crops like soybeans or corn,” explained Senator Judy Schwank (D-Berks). “It's a coating that's put on the seed to help prevent insects from eating the seed before it can even [...]
